DiffDog Server Command Line

www.altova.com Print this Topic Previous Page Up One Level Next page

Home > 

DiffDog Server Command Line

Given below are the default locations of the DiffDog Server executable:

 

Windows

<ProgramFilesFolder>\Altova\DiffDogServer2019\bin\DiffDogServer.exe

Linux

/opt/Altova/DiffDogServer2019/bin/diffdogserver

Mac

/usr/local/Altova/DiffDogServer2019/bin/diffdogserver

 

Valid CLI commands are listed below and are explained in the sub-sections of this section.

 

aliases

Displays all the aliases defined on the server side, see Restricting Access to Server Paths.

assignlicense

Uploads a license to LicenseServer and assigns it to DiffDog Server on this machine.

createconfig

Resets the server configuration file to default settings.

data-diff

Runs one or more database data comparison jobs configured previously, see Comparing Databases.

datasources

Displays all the data sources defined in the server configuration file on the machine where DiffDog Server is installed. For more information about data sources, see Setting up Data Sources.

db-drivers

Displays all ADO, ADO.NET, JDBC, and ODBC drivers detected on the local machine.

debug

Starts DiffDog Server for debugging (not as a service).

diff

Performs side-by-side comparison of files, directories, or URLs.

help

Displays help for a specific command. For example: help run

install

Installs DiffDog Server as a service. Windows only.

licenseserver

Registers DiffDog Server with LicenseServer on the local network.

run

Runs a comparison if given one of the following file kinds as argument:

 

*.dirdif (directory comparison)
*.filedif (file comparison)
*.dbdif (database data comparison)

uninstall

Uninstalls DiffDog Server as a service. Windows only.

verifylicense

Checks if the current DiffDog Server is licensed; optionally, check if a given license key is assigned.

version

Displays the version of the DiffDog Server executable.

 


© 2019 Altova GmbH